For the sync: drift compensation in the greenhouse controller is now env-driven. GROWCTL_DRIFT_WINDOW_M sets the rolling window (default 30). GROWCTL_DRIFT_MAX_PPM trips the recalibration alarm; prod uses 12. GROWCTL_BASELINE_SRC selects the reference probe; do not point two zones at the same probe or compensation oscillates. Calibration snapshots upload to the Fernhaus telemetry store every hour, and that push needs the store credential loaded at boot. Each controller's .env must include the following line:

sealed setting: LEDGER_TOKEN20=6148d35bbb480b0ab79e

**Vendor note: Farepath pricing experiment**

The Farepath ticket-pricing experiment runs through the end of Q3. Plugin authors should treat the `experimental_fare` field as optional and never cache it beyond five minutes, as variants rotate without notice. Breaking changes to the experiment schema will be announced two weeks ahead. Questions about variant assignment or payout reconciliation should be sent to the experiment coordinators.

alerts address for tahaf-hawep: frawyn@tolvaqlabs.corp

# InkLedger Environments

InkLedger, our PDF invoice renderer, runs in three environments: dev, staging, and production. Each environment has its own font cache, template bucket, and render queue. New team members should verify staging parity before promoting any template change. Please read each setting carefully before editing anything. The staging environment currently uses the following configuration values.

deployment values, yadup-tajof:
oliath:
  log_level: debug
  metrics_host: metrics.oliath.zemvarlabs.internal
  pool_size: 4

Handover — Depgraph Visualizer (Project Spindlemap)

Hey, passing Spindlemap to you for review. The cycle-detection overlay works, but the force layout still jitters on graphs over 2k nodes — there's a TODO in the renderer. Test fixtures live in the sealed snapshot bucket; you'll need to unlock it once. The recovery passphrase is right below.

vault phrase of yaduf-yajop = lamath-kelix-aldion-zorius-ulaox-eliax-gorox-norok-fenael-fenath-julael-pelius-belius-druion